Do you control PHP and MySQL on the server? If not then you can not set it to 3 and in fact it is recommended NOT to set it to 3 as it will impact performance of the system. If you're on a shared host provider then I know you can't search for 3 character as they won't enable it for performance reasons.
That said, yes the new FULL TEXT search is a bit different and Rick has said a few times he hope to revisit the search maybe in 7.3 and offer different methods.
